PSA002 log site

  1. Before update this site, we have to download the lab data and confirm the validations. The R codes and information file are available in the project OSF: https://osf.io/2zxrw/
  • Lab_info.csv: the latest information of labratories on the road.
  • download_osf.R: download the collected data from lab OSFs.
  • data_validation.R: confirm the validity of collected data; Save the rawdata to three csv files: rawdata_SP_V.csv, rawdata_SP_M.csv, and rawdata_PP.csv
  • tidy_jatos_data.R: process the data collected from OSWEB/JATOS.
  • lab_fin.csv: Accumulate PSA ID who have finished data collection.
  1. Run sequential analysis and plot the results. data_seq_analysis.R import rawdata_SP_V.csv and export results to Seq_output.csv.

  2. In each language rmarkdown file, we draw the plot with the code:

lab_seq[grep(lab_seq, pattern="PSA_ID")] %>% read.csv() %>%
    seq_plot()
